After admitting that Walker Assault was unbalanced in favor of the Empire, EA’s DICE stated that a rebalance would be implemented between the beta’s end and the full release in November.

A few outlets including Eurogamer have tested the new Walker Assault level and say that the tweaks appear to have worked, with Rebel wins about as common as Imperial wins on the map.

While some Battlefront gamers will appreciate the rebalance, a variety of commentators (including GameSkinny’s Logan Moore), felt that the unbalanced nature of the Hoth map remained true to the source material from The Empire Strikes Back, and made occasional Rebel wins that much more satisfying.
